These little fellows were born out of a quest to find fun things to put in the larger cache containers as my husband and I enjoy our newest hobby of geocaching.  Collecting cache’s adds another element of to a hike on a trail around home, creates a pit stop while traveling, or while we are exploring a new place.  We’ve become rather attached to this activity, that can take as little or as much time as you like, and probably the best part is – it takes you to places and information that you might never have noticed.  Believe it or not, some of them right in your own neck of the woods and right under your nose!  If you’re not familiar check out www.geocaching.com

Foxy Loxy A dark brown fox made out of pipe cleaners.

Foxy Loxy is my first attempt at creating a pipe cleaner animal.  Foxy was inspired by the fox that lived under our back deck one summer.  When I needed to create something out of an orange pipe cleaner for an Instructional Design class, Foxy Loxy was born.  Your foxy, may be orange or brown or whatever color you like if you have your own pipe cleaners to play with.
